问题标签 [excel-udf]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
65 浏览

excel - VBA自定义函数在即时窗口中工作但不在工作表中?引发 #VALUE 错误

我正在努力获得经验。一些报价的移动平均线。我构建了一个自定义函数来在我的工作表中检索它。当我试图在单元格中执行时,它会抛出#Value Error. 但是当我在即时窗口中执行它时,它运行得很好。即使我试图让它变得不稳定。我不确定为什么会这样。下面是我的 VBA 代码:

0 投票
2 回答
73 浏览

excel - 将下面的 Sub 转换为内置函数

我对 VBA 很陌生。

我正在尝试构建一个 UDF 函数来将单元格中的逗号分隔文本解析为行。我有一个工作正常的 Sub,但需要手动“运行”;我希望它成为一个函数。

假设我在单元格A1中有以下字符串逗号分隔字符串

M89-76,M64-62,M76-80

我想M...在单独的行单元格中列出每个。子代码实现了这一点,但需要手动运行;我需要一个子代码的 UDF,这样我就可以输入=myUDF(A1),并在单元格中返回 'sB1的列表M...B1B3